The book by Dr. Myrna Bell Rochester is a widely recognized beginner-level textbook designed to help learners build a solid foundation in French through a grammar-first approach. Book Overview

The book uses a logical, building-block method where grammatical rules are introduced in order of importance. It avoids repetitive drills in favor of natural language acquisition principles. Key Features:
